    Product Introduction

    The submerged roll mechanical seal constitutes a critical sealing method within industrial equipment. The stopper assembly body presents a circular configuration, formed by the mating assembly of two arc-shaped components. Radial bolt holes, perpendicular to the mating plane, are machined therein for the installation of radial bolts. Axial bolt holes are circumferentially distributed at equidistant intervals around the stopper assembly body for the installation of axial bolts. This utility model eliminates the need for mechanical seal adjustment. Through coordinated regulation of radial bolts and axial preload bolts, it achieves effective sealing between the moving and stationary seals. Its unique design effectively isolates process media, prevents contamination of bearing lubricants, significantly reduces unplanned downtime, and provides reliable assurance for continuous production.

    Features
    • 1
      Featuring a spring-loaded stationary design, it effectively prevents corrosion and seizure. The sealing surfaces commonly employ hard materials such as silicon carbide, supplemented by corrosion-resistant elastomers like fluororubber, to accommodate diverse media including acids and alkalis, as well as varied temperature and pressure conditions.
    • 2
      The core friction pair undergoes precision machining to ensure sealing surface quality. Utilising high-performance sealing materials (e.g., fluororubber) and corrosion-resistant metals guarantees seal durability under demanding operating conditions.
    • 3
      This seal adopts a cartridge-type design, featuring a compact and rational structure for straightforward and rapid installation. For instance, certain models of submerged roll mechanical seals employ a 'J'-type rubber bellows mechanism. The shaft and moving ring bellows exhibit no relative motion, eliminating wear and hysteresis phenomena while automatically compensating for axial displacement and radial runout defects.
    Frequently Asked Questions
    What is a submerged roll mechanical seal and where is it used?
    A submerged roll mechanical seal is a precision sealing device used in industrial equipment to prevent leakage between rotating and stationary components. It is commonly applied in papermaking, metallurgy, and chemical processing industries where rolls or shafts operate in submerged or wet environments.
    How does the stopper assembly body achieve effective sealing?
    The stopper assembly body is a circular structure composed of two arc-shaped components. Through coordinated regulation of radial bolts and axial preload bolts — which are distributed perpendicularly and circumferentially — it clamps the seal firmly and achieves reliable sealing between the moving and stationary rings without requiring additional adjustment.
    What materials are used for the sealing surfaces and why?
    Sealing surfaces typically use hard materials such as silicon carbide for wear resistance, paired with corrosion-resistant elastomers like fluororubber. This combination ensures reliable performance across a wide range of media — including acids, alkalis, and high-temperature or high-pressure environments.
    What are the advantages of the cartridge-type design?
    The cartridge-type design integrates all sealing components into a single pre-assembled unit, enabling quick and straightforward installation without special tools or on-site adjustment. This reduces maintenance time and minimises the risk of installation errors.
    How does the 'J'-type rubber bellows mechanism improve seal performance?
    The 'J'-type rubber bellows mechanism connects the shaft and moving ring in a way that eliminates relative motion between them. This removes wear and hysteresis issues common in traditional designs, while automatically compensating for axial displacement and radial runout, extending seal service life.
